Senior Regulatory Affairs Manager
1 month ago
Date: 20 Feb 2025
Location: St Albans, GB
Regulatory Affairs Manager
As our next Regulatory Affairs Manager, you'll be responsible for providing food regulatory support in the launch and technical maintenance of our products around the world, ensuring compliance with local food regulations in all markets in which Premier Foods operates. This is an exciting opportunity to work with well-known brands such as Kipling, Sharwoods, Spice Tailor, and Fuel10K across international markets. You will have key responsibility and ownership within this role with a strong cross-functional support network from the wider teams.
Your day-to-day activities will include driving, leading, and running the regulatory aspects of product launches and technical maintenance. You will be instrumental in ensuring that Premier Foods products meet local food regulations and improving technical standards and processes within the group regulatory team.
Your remit is to provide food regulatory support in all key strategic areas such as the UK, USA, Australia, Canada, and Europe.
Within this role, there is an opportunity to make a significant impact on the regulatory processes and standards of Premier Foods, supporting the company's growth strategy in key markets around the world. Your future as a Regulatory Affairs Manager at Premier Foods is one filled with challenges and opportunities for professional development and growth within a dynamic and innovative company.
The Key Requirements...
1. +3 years experience in a regulatory environment either in the UK environment or global environment
2. Retailer and/or internal customer support experience
3. Managing multiple small projects at any one time
4. Familiar with Product Specification databases
5. Interpersonal relationship skills to be able to work with a cross-functional group of people
6. Experienced with food or beverages regulations
7. Experience in operating in a non-EU environment
